About This Quiz
Sudan Geography Quiz: Cities, Landmarks & Natural Wonders - Quiz

Test your knowledge of Sudan's geography, including its major cities, landmarks, and natural features. This quiz covers key locations like Khartoum, the Nile River, the Red Sea, and important historical and natural sites across the country. Perfect for learners exploring East African geography and Sudan's unique landscape.
